In recent years, technology has advanced rapidly, leading to the development of various tools that enhance our ability to interact with the digital world. One such tool is the optical tracker, which has become increasingly popular in fields ranging from gaming to virtual reality and even medical applications. An optical tracker is a device that uses light to determine the position and orientation of objects in real-time. This technology relies on cameras and sensors that detect light patterns and movements, allowing for precise tracking of objects or individuals. The significance of optical trackers can be observed in several key areas. Firstly, in the realm of gaming, optical trackers are used to create immersive experiences. For instance, in virtual reality games, these devices track the player's movements, enabling them to interact with the game environment as if they were physically present in it. This level of interaction enhances the gaming experience, making it more engaging and enjoyable for players. Moreover, optical trackers are essential in motion capture technology, which is widely used in film and animation. By tracking the movements of actors, filmmakers can create realistic animations and special effects. This technology not only improves the quality of visual storytelling but also allows for the creation of lifelike characters that resonate with audiences. In addition to entertainment, optical trackers have significant applications in the medical field. They are used in surgical procedures to improve precision and accuracy. Surgeons can use optical trackers to monitor their instruments' positions during operations, reducing the risk of errors and enhancing patient safety. Furthermore, these devices can aid in rehabilitation by tracking patients' movements and providing feedback on their progress. Educational institutions are also beginning to incorporate optical trackers into their teaching methodologies. By using these devices, educators can create interactive learning environments where students can engage with the material actively. For example, in science classes, students can conduct experiments and receive real-time data on their actions, fostering a deeper understanding of complex concepts. Despite the numerous benefits of optical trackers, there are challenges associated with their use. One major concern is privacy. As these devices often involve cameras and sensors, there is potential for misuse or unauthorized tracking of individuals. It is crucial for developers and users of optical trackers to address these concerns by implementing strict privacy measures and ensuring that users are informed about how their data will be used. In conclusion, optical trackers are transformative tools that have revolutionized various industries, from gaming and entertainment to healthcare and education. Their ability to provide accurate real-time tracking opens up new possibilities for innovation and creativity. As technology continues to evolve, we can expect to see even more advanced applications of optical trackers, enhancing our interactions with the digital world while addressing the ethical considerations that come with their use.
